Types of Mental Health Providers in Barney, ND
Mental illness manifests differently for different people. As such, there are multiple types of mental health professionals that use different techniques and serve distinct roles.
Psychologists in Barney
A psychologist is a mental health professional who is qualified to conduct psychological evaluations and issue diagnoses. They’re skilled in helping individuals understand and cope with their feelings and thoughts, and usually do so through talk therapy in an individual or group setting. The majority of treatment zeros in on identifying and changing destructive and otherwise unhealthy behaviors.
Psychiatrists in Barney
Psychiatrists are medical doctors (M.D) who have received psychiatric training. The main difference between psychologists and psychiatrists is that psychiatrists are able to prescribe medications. As such, psychiatrists are the type of mental health professionals employed to help treat chronic disorders or serious mental illness (SMI), conditions that require medical treatment. While they are trained and qualified to conduct psychotherapy (talk therapy), not all psychiatrists do.
Therapists, Counselors & Clinicians in Barney
All are interchangeable terms used to describe mental health care professionals with a masters-level education in fields such as psychology, marriage and family therapy, or other specialties. As they are not physicians, they tend to treat mental health issues with approaches similar to psychologists. More often than not, talk therapy is the primary treatment option.
Paying for Barney Mental Health Rehab
Nothing in life is free, and mental healthcare is no exception. The cost of housing, medication, therapy, and all other aspects of recovery can add up. Someone has to pay them. In the United States, the most common method of paying for any type of health care is insurance. However, this isn’t the only option. Here is an overview of all of the options in terms of paying for mental healthcare:
- Private Insurance can be purchased through your employer or your spouse/parent’s employer. You can also sign up for your own private insurance plan directly through a private insurance provider.
- Subsidized Private Insurance is available through healthcare.gov to those who earn less than a certain income, yet do not qualify for medicare/medicaid.
- Medicare - A government-funded healthcare option available to individuals over the age of 65.
- Medicaid - A government-funded healthcare option available to low-income individuals and families.Medicare/Medicaid- Government-funded healthcare options for those below a certain income or over the age of 65.
- Self-payment] - Those who can afford it may pay for their mental health therapy Barney out-of-pocket. People who can self-pay - but not all at once - may ask about a payment plan or line of credit.
- Scholarships - Occasionally, mental health rehabs Barney offer a scholarship for individuals who exhibit a tremendous desire and dedication to getting better, but do not have the ability.
- “Free” Programs - Private and public not-for-profit organizations allocate funds to provide mental health rehabilitation to lower income individuals in their community. Unfortunately, it is common to see a long waitlist in areas with a greater need for these services.
